What Is Document AI & OCR?

  • OCR enables machines to “read” text from scanned documents, images, and handwriting.
  • Document AI goes a step further applying natural language processing (NLP), entity recognition, and machine learning to understand context, intent, and structure.

Together, they allow enterprises to automate the capture, classification, enrichment, and validation of documents at scale turning once-unusable content into actionable data.

Enterprise Use Cases

  1. Invoice & PO Processing

    Firstly, extract and validate key data (supplier, amount, due date) from various formats with zero template dependency.

  2. Healthcare Records Digitization

    Secondly digitally parse and categorize patient records, prescriptions, and lab reports enabling better care coordination and compliance with HIPAA.

  3. KYC/AML Compliance in BFSI

    Thirdly automatically extract identity data, flag mismatches, and validate document integrity across jurisdictions.

  4. Legal & Contract Review

    Lastly identify clauses, obligations, and anomalies across thousands of contracts using NLP-driven entity extraction.

Public Sector Document Archives
Additionally convert decades of scanned documents into searchable repositories that meet digital governance standards.
